Analysis of the domain wposuid.christmas, created on 7 July 2026 and registered through Spaceship, Inc., indicates that it is currently active and resolves to the IPv4 address 47.242.217.10. The domain is served by the authoritative name servers launch1.spaceship.net and launch2.spaceship.net, both associated with the registrar’s infrastructure. A VirusTotal scan performed by 91 antivirus and URL‑reputation engines returned no detections, but the absence of a flag does not constitute evidence of benign intent.
The domain is listed on a single external security blocklist and has been actively blocked by the PhishDestroy mitigation service, suggesting that at least one independent threat‑intelligence feed has identified malicious activity associated with the host. No public Safe Browsing, Open Threat Exchange, SSL certificate, HTTP response code, or trust‑score data have been published for this host, and the page title or content has not been captured in the available intelligence. Consequently, the operational purpose of the site remains uncertain, although the classification as a generic phishing campaign is derived from the threat‑type label supplied in the incident record.
Defenders should treat the domain as potentially hostile: implement URL filtering to deny outbound connections, add the address 47.242.217.10 to network‑level blocklists, and monitor DNS queries for the associated name servers. Continued observation of the domain’s activity, including periodic re‑scans with VirusTotal and enrichment from additional reputation services, is recommended to confirm whether the infrastructure is being leveraged for credential harvesting or other phishing‑related attacks.
